fruth
Albanian
Etymology
From Proto-Indo-European *h₁roudhós, from the root *h₁rewdʰ- 'red', probably from a f- prefixed form from *mbruth (similarly to fshij/pshij/mbëshej). Alternatively from Proto-Indo-European *bhrūg- 'fruit'. Compare Latin frūx (“fruit”), frugi (“fruitful”), Gothic brukjan, Old High German bruhhan, Old English brucan (“need, lack”).
